On another note, this is very important to keep in mind, as a lot of people may not like the following:

F2P(Free-to-Play) Status: Keep in mind there are limitations.

You can't reach level cap (80), you can level to 60 only.
No bank slots or access.
Less chat possibilities.
Later sprint and mount options (from Level 10+).
Race option limitations.
No character edit after creation.
You can make only 4 characters.
There's more, but these are the main ones off the top of my head.

Preferred Status: If you pay even the lowest amount (€4) on the in-game shop or subscribe for at least 1 month (€12.99) you get this status, but limitations still apply in some aspects.

Still capped at level 60, can't reach level cap (of 80).
You now have bank access and a bank slot.
All chat possibilities as a subscribing player.
Mounts are still a bit later (Level 10) and slower to acquire, but faster than F2P.
Sprint starts from Level 1 and not Level 10.
Race and character edit limitations still apply as they do for F2P (edit and race options).
You can make 12 characters.
There's more here as well, but can't think of any others at this time.

Subscriber Status: You pay per month. You get it all. No limitations.

Also the big Pro is that if you subscribe, even (only) for 1 month and then your subscription ends. Any character that is level 80 also has access to everything in terms of end-content (raids, dungeons, PvP etc.), but you will have some of the Preferred status limitations applied to you again, if that happens (e.g. character edits, race availability, mount possibilities and more).

In summary, once a character reaches level cap and was previously subscribed, that character will have access to all the content for all expansions up until that point. When new content comes out, you need to resubscribe for at least a month to acquire the new content in that expansion though.
